Omezení exportu kryptografie

Tyto informace použijte k určení, jestli vaše aplikace používá kryptografii způsobem, který by mohl zabránit tomu, aby byla uvedena v Microsoft Storu.

Úřad pro průmysl a bezpečnost ve Spojených státech amerických reguluje vývoz technologií, které používají určité typy šifrování. Všechny aplikace uvedené v Microsoft Storu musí splňovat tyto zákony a předpisy, protože soubory aplikací mohou být uloženy ve Spojených státech. Tyto předpisy musí dodržovat i aplikace nahrané vývojáři aplikací z jiných zemí nebo oblastí pro distribuci mimo USA. Při odesílání aplikace do Microsoft Storu proto musí všichni vývojáři aplikací zajistit, aby jejich aplikace neobsahovaly žádné technologie, které jsou těmito předpisy omezeny.

Poznámka:

Uvedené informace poskytují některé pokyny, ale je vaší zodpovědností jako vývojář aplikací, který publikuje aplikace v Microsoft Storu, aby se zajistilo, že vaše aplikace splňuje všechny platné zákony a předpisy.

 

Další informace o americkém ministerstvu obchodu a Úřadu průmyslu a bezpečnosti naleznete v tématu O úřadu průmyslu a bezpečnosti.

Informace o nařízeních pro správu exportu (EAR), které řídí export technologie, která zahrnuje šifrování, najdete v tématu Ovládací prvky EAR pro položky, které používají šifrování.

Řízené použití

Nejprve určete, jestli vaše aplikace používá typ kryptografie, který se řídí předpisy pro správu exportu. Tato otázka obsahuje příklady uvedené v seznamu; mějte ale na paměti, že tento seznam neobsahuje každou možnou aplikaci kryptografie.

Důležité

Zvažte nejen kód, který jste napsali pro aplikaci, ale také všechny softwarové knihovny, nástroje a součásti operačního systému, na které vaše aplikace obsahuje nebo na které odkazuje.

  • Jakékoli použití digitálního podpisu, jako je ověřování nebo kontrola integrity
  • Šifrování všech dat nebo souborů, které vaše aplikace používá nebo ke kterým přistupuje
  • Správa klíčů, správa certifikátů nebo cokoli, co komunikuje s infrastrukturou veřejného klíče
  • Použití zabezpečeného komunikačního kanálu, jako je NTLM, Kerberos, Ssl (Secure Sockets Layer) nebo TLS (Transport Layer Security)
  • Šifrování hesel nebo jiných forem zabezpečení informací
  • Ochrana proti kopírování nebo správa digitálních práv (DRM)
  • Antivirová ochrana

Úplný a aktuální seznam kryptografických aplikací najdete v tématu Ovládací prvky EAR pro položky, které používají šifrování.

Použití bez omezení

Upozorňujeme, že některé aplikace kryptografie nejsou omezeny. Tady jsou neomezené úkoly:

  • Šifrování hesel
  • Ochrana proti kopírování
  • Autentizace
  • Správa digitálních práv
  • Použití digitálních podpisů

Úplný a aktuální seznam kryptografických aplikací najdete v tématu Ovládací prvky EAR pro položky, které používají šifrování.

Pokud vaše aplikace volá, podporuje, obsahuje nebo používá kryptografii nebo šifrování pro jakoukoli úlohu, která není v tomto seznamu, potřebuje číslo ECCN (Export Commodity Classification Number).

Pokud nemáte ECCN, podívejte se na otázky a odpovědi ECCN.